Scottish Folk Music has its roots in the oral traditions of the Scottish Highlands and Lowlands, influenced by Celtic culture and history. It evolved over centuries through the blending of various musical styles, including Gaelic songs, ballads, and dance tunes. The music often reflected the daily lives, struggles, and celebrations of the Scottish people, using traditional instruments like the fiddle, bagpipes, and Accordion. Over time, it became an important part of Scotland's cultural identity and heritage.
